Where Cards Fall for the Apple Vision Pro now available on Apple Arcade, Apple’s US$6.99/month game streaming service that has over 200 games. Apple Arcade is also available as part of the Apple One bundle.
Apple says Where Cards Fall is a “slice of life story where you build houses of cards to bring formative memories to life. You can create pathways through dreamlike spatial puzzles to navigate the insecurities of high school and beyond. It’s a single-player game for ages 12 and up and is also available for the Mac, Apple TV set-top box, iPhone, and iPad.
